Mycorrhiza-The Multifunctional Biofertilizer
The role of fungi, particularly those selectively colonizing the root surfaces of growing plants, in increasing the availability of phosphorus has received scanty attention. The fungi arbuscular mycorrhiza (AM) has many beneficial effects on plant growth, including enhanced nutrition, improved plant growth, and better biotic and abiotic stress ...S. Hemalatha, B. Biochar application as biofertilizer in agriculture provides multiple advantages, such as enhancing soil quality, boosting crop productivity, and mitigating climate change. Biochar is rich in stable carbon and essential nutrients, and improves soil features as water retention, aeration, and nutrients’ availability.
